Masonry repair services involve rest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of masonry elements such as brick, stone, concrete, and blockwork. These services typically include fixing cracks, replacing damaged bricks or stones, repointing mortar joints, and addressing issues related to settling or shifting. The goal is to preserve the durability of masonry structures while ensuring they look aesthetically pleasing.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ing masonry and perform targeted repairs to pr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of the property’s masonry features.
Addressing common problems like cracking, spalling, or crumbling masonry is a primary focus of these services. Over time, exposure to weather elements, ground movement, or age can lead to deterioration of mortar joints and masonry units. Repairing these issues helps prevent water infiltration, which can cause further damage or structural weakening. Masonry repair also involves reinforcing weakened areas, filling voids, and restoring the original appearance of the structure. Properly executed repairs can improve both the safety and visual appeal of a property’s exterior or interior masonry features.

Repair Costs - Masonry repair services typically range from $300 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age. Small cracks or minor issues might cost around $300 to $800, while larger repairs can reach up to $3,000 or more.
Material and Labor Expenses - The cost for materials and labor usually falls between $50 and $150 per hour. For example, repointing a brick wall may cost approximately $1,000 to $2,500 based on size and complexity.
Type of Masonry - Costs vary depending on the masonry material, with concrete blocks averaging $10 to $25 per square foot and natural stone repairs potentially exceeding $50 per square foot. The choice of material influences overall project expenses.
Project Size and Scope - Larger or more complex projects tend to have higher costs, often ranging from $2,000 to $10,000 or more. Smaller repairs or touch-ups generally stay below $1,000, depending on the spec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of masonry repair services are available? Local masonry service providers typically offer repairs for cracked or damaged bricks, mortar joint restoration, stone repair, and structural reinforcement of masonry features.
How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s such as visible cracks, bulging, spalling, or deteriorating mortar joints indicate that masonry may require professional assessment and repair.
What materials are used in masonry repair? Common materials include matching mortar, replacement bricks or stones, sealants, and waterproofing agents, selected to blend with existing structures.
How long does masonry rep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days by experienced local contractors.
